# Log sampling for the Wrennet notification service
# This service emits roughly 40k log lines per minute at peak, so we
# sample INFO at 5% and keep WARN/ERROR at 100%. If support needs full
# traces for an incident, flip sample_rate to 1.0 for no more than one
# hour — the sink fills quickly. Sampled logs are written to the store below.

replica DSN, yadup-hahig: mongodb://gilys_svc:Mx@db-5f8f.norvasoft.internal:5432/eliion

Subject: DR drill notes — digest scheduler

Future maintainers: this documents Friday's disaster-recovery drill for the Wrenfall batch email digest scheduler. We simulated a full loss of the Corvane queue region, replayed pending digests, and verified no duplicates shipped. Restoring scheduler state from cold backup prompts for the recovery passphrase, recorded below for the drill archive:

unlock words, fawig-bagef: olidor-holir-istox-holath-tamys-quenion-giliel

[ ] Key Ceremony Step 7 — Charset Sentinel (Norrbeck Systems). Before rotating the signing key for the encoding-detection service, confirm the BOM-sniffing and heuristic fallback paths both pass the weekly fixture suite, and that no uploaded text files are queued for re-detection. Record witness initials in the ceremony log. The ceremony lead then states aloud the recovery passphrase recorded below.

vault phrase of kajef-tafog = wenox-briix

**Ticket #providence-452 — Drift found while moving Kestrelwing to the hermetic build**

So, migrating Kestrelwing's pipeline into the Ironbox hermetic builder surfaced some fun: the old CI boxes had locally-patched toolchain flags that never made it into source control, meaning our "reproducible" builds weren't. From a security angle, you'll want to confirm nothing sketchy snuck in via those mutable hosts. To make the audit easier, here's the config the legacy builder was actually using.

deployment values, yawip-bageg:
HOLIX_HOST=holix.lumicsys.internal
HOLIX_PORT=11211